DKAT Associates, Inc. has been retained by the New York State Brewers Association (NYSBA) to recruit for a Strategic Partnerships Manager. The NYSBA, a NYS 501(c)6 organization, was founded in 2003 to serve as a promotional and legislative proponent for New York State breweries, microbreweries, farm breweries, brewpubs and brewing affiliated businesses. The growth of the craft beer segment continues to be strong and New York State’s share of that growth has exceeded that of breweries on the national level. In the past 5 years, New York has climbed to #2 in the US craft beer scene. With over 500 breweries, New York offers a strong market for companies with breweries as their target market and companies wishing to connect with craft beer enthusiasts.
